Have you had a personal experience with Blue Buffalo dog food? Was the experience bad or good? Please tell me your personal experience with Blue Buffalo dog food. Are the ingredients all from the United States like they say or are some from China?
Suburban GalMemberBlue Buffalo is actually a really good food.
If youâre going to go with Blue Buffalo, then I highly recommend their Wilderness line. Iâve fed that for many years to my last dog, a white German Shepherd named Lexi, and never had any problems with their Wilderness line. Weâve tried several foods with her (Wellness, Natural Balance, Holistic Select to name a few) and found Blue Buffaloâs Wilderness to be a very top notch food. I wouldnât suggest anything else in their line (Life Protection, Freedom, Basics, etcâŠ) other than their Wilderness line. Itâs the absolute best of what they carry.
Jose SMemberWhat confuses me about Blue Buffalo is that, in 2007 they had a major dust up with American Nutrition (ANI) ANI was putting ingredients in Blue Buffalo’s food without their consent. Blue Buffalo called it “tampering.” The FDA chimed in as well. Blue Buffalo said they would never use ANI again. Why then, according to the Whole Dog Journal, does ANI make Blue Buffalo dry?
